Q: What did “The Munchkins”, Bugsy Siegel’s gun mall, Virginia Hill and my grandfather, Charles Eugene Harvey, all have in common? A: In the 1930s-40s they all slept under the same roof – The Vine Street Manor, 1814 N. Read More1971 ARREST OF CHILD RAPIST/MURDERER, RODNEY ALCALA TO AIR ON ABC'S NIGHTLINE
After serving only two-years for the brutal rape and attempted murder of an 8-year-old child in Hollywood, a prison psychiatrist’s “expert” opinion that Rodney Alcala was “considerably improved” paved the way for his early release on parole in 1974. Alcala is now on trial for five DNA linked serial killings (1977-1979) committed after that 1974 release. Investigation is pending on his…
